Transaction 63edef3ad7222c9c46c071d03189ff98485ecf15bce62aff70b97c9965381658
2 Input
2 Outputs
- 63edef3ad7222c9c46c071d03189ff98485ecf15bce62aff70b97c9965381658:0
- 63edef3ad7222c9c46c071d03189ff98485ecf15bce62aff70b97c9965381658:1
value 23561368
address 19XcxbiuoyWMYQENFuez5YyvudGrtkNDmR
value 26744630
address 1CMkwcHSi8gLEjXY3TogAE8NXY1Hwe5Jaz